Guy gets sick of holding 800mm Nikon lens - makes his own lens holder

Comments Comments

There's no denying it - The AF-S Nikkor 800mm F5.6 VR is an absolute monster of a lens. Weighing in at 4590g, shooting handheld with the $16,000 beast for more than a few seconds is pretty much unbearable unless you're a bodybuilder or bring along a tripod rated to support the lens.

Wanting it use it for aviation photography, Jim Winters decided to build his own rig to accommodate the lens and his camera body.

Based on what looks to be a hand trolley, his 'triple axis' TRIAXEZ rig includes a counterweight and 12V battery. The battery provides additional counterweight to balance the frame – an earlier version used lead pellets as counterweights – and even provides charge to the camera for long shooting sessions. Winters says he can even use the battery to charge his phone. The whole setup is easily transported to and from shooting locations thanks to a pair of wheels at the base.
